Grammatical case
noun
Definitions
Noun
- 1 A mode of inflection of a word dependent on its use, especially the syntactic function in a phrase.
"The grammatical cases nominative and accusative are used for subject resp. direct object in many languages, including Latin."
- 2 nouns or pronouns or adjectives (often marked by inflection) related in some way to other words in a sentence wordnet
